|
@@ -7,10 +7,10 @@
|
|
|
<!-- 新增、修改、删除、复制 -->
|
|
|
<el-col :span="1.5">
|
|
|
<el-button-group>
|
|
|
- <el-button size="small" @click="handleInster">新增</el-button>
|
|
|
+ <!-- <el-button size="small" @click="handleInster">新增</el-button> -->
|
|
|
<el-button size="small" @click="handleEdit">修改</el-button>
|
|
|
<el-button size="small" @click="handleDel">删除</el-button>
|
|
|
- <el-button size="small" @click="handleCopy">复制</el-button>
|
|
|
+ <!-- <el-button size="small" @click="handleCopy">复制</el-button> -->
|
|
|
</el-button-group>
|
|
|
</el-col>
|
|
|
|
|
@@ -18,7 +18,7 @@
|
|
|
<el-col :span="1.5">
|
|
|
<el-button-group>
|
|
|
|
|
|
- <el-dropdown size="small" @command="handleFilter">
|
|
|
+ <!-- <el-dropdown size="small" @command="handleFilter">
|
|
|
<el-button size="small">
|
|
|
过滤<i class="el-icon-arrow-down el-icon--right"></i>
|
|
|
</el-button>
|
|
@@ -26,7 +26,7 @@
|
|
|
<el-dropdown-item :command="filterCondition('stop')">显示停用</el-dropdown-item>
|
|
|
<el-dropdown-item :command="filterCondition('allot')">显示已分配</el-dropdown-item>
|
|
|
</el-dropdown-menu>
|
|
|
- </el-dropdown>
|
|
|
+ </el-dropdown> -->
|
|
|
|
|
|
<!-- <el-button size="small" @click="handleQuery">查询</el-button> -->
|
|
|
<el-button size="small" @click="handleRefresh">刷新</el-button>
|
|
@@ -35,7 +35,7 @@
|
|
|
</el-col>
|
|
|
|
|
|
<!-- 启用 -->
|
|
|
- <el-col :span="1.5">
|
|
|
+ <!-- <el-col :span="1.5">
|
|
|
<el-button-group>
|
|
|
<el-dropdown split-button size="small" @click="handleIsInvoke(true)" @command="handleIsInvoke">
|
|
|
启用
|
|
@@ -45,14 +45,14 @@
|
|
|
</el-dropdown-menu>
|
|
|
</el-dropdown>
|
|
|
</el-button-group>
|
|
|
- </el-col>
|
|
|
+ </el-col> -->
|
|
|
|
|
|
<!-- 申请单查询 -->
|
|
|
- <el-col :span="1.5">
|
|
|
+ <!-- <el-col :span="1.5">
|
|
|
<el-button-group>
|
|
|
<el-button size="small" @click="handleQueryForm">申请单查询</el-button>
|
|
|
</el-button-group>
|
|
|
- </el-col>
|
|
|
+ </el-col> -->
|
|
|
|
|
|
<!-- 导入导出 -->
|
|
|
<el-col :span="1.5">
|
|
@@ -61,20 +61,20 @@
|
|
|
<el-button size="small" @click="handleExport" v-hasPermi="['system:material:export']">批量导出</el-button>
|
|
|
</el-button-group>
|
|
|
</el-col>
|
|
|
+ <el-col :span="1.5">
|
|
|
+ <!-- 查询框 -->
|
|
|
+ <el-form :inline="true" :model="queryForm" class="mb-query">
|
|
|
+ <el-form-item label="物料名称">
|
|
|
+ <el-input size="small" v-model="queryForm.name" placeholder="物料名称"></el-input>
|
|
|
+ </el-form-item>
|
|
|
+ <el-form-item>
|
|
|
+ <el-button size="small" type="primary" @click="handleQuery">查询</el-button>
|
|
|
+ </el-form-item>
|
|
|
+ </el-form>
|
|
|
+ </el-col>
|
|
|
|
|
|
</el-row>
|
|
|
|
|
|
- <!-- 查询框 -->
|
|
|
- <el-form :inline="true" :model="queryForm" class="mb-query">
|
|
|
- <el-form-item label="物料名称">
|
|
|
- <el-input size="small" v-model="queryForm.name" placeholder="物料名称"></el-input>
|
|
|
- </el-form-item>
|
|
|
- <el-form-item>
|
|
|
- <el-button size="small" type="primary" @click="handleQuery">查询</el-button>
|
|
|
- </el-form-item>
|
|
|
- </el-form>
|
|
|
-
|
|
|
-
|
|
|
<el-dialog title="操作提示" :visible.sync="optionDialog.show" width="30%" center>
|
|
|
<span>是否确认{{ optionDialog.op }}?</span>
|
|
|
<span slot="footer" class="dialog-footer">
|
|
@@ -206,7 +206,7 @@ export default {
|
|
|
// delMaterial
|
|
|
if (this.checkedList.length) {
|
|
|
let ids = this.checkedList.map(i => i.id);
|
|
|
- materialApi.delMaterial(ids ).then(res => {
|
|
|
+ materialApi.delMaterial(ids).then(res => {
|
|
|
if (res.code == 200) this.handleRefresh();
|
|
|
})
|
|
|
} else {
|
|
@@ -401,7 +401,8 @@ export default {
|
|
|
|
|
|
<style lang="scss">
|
|
|
.material-list {
|
|
|
- height: calc(100% - 100px);
|
|
|
+ // height: calc(100% - 100px);
|
|
|
+ height: calc(100% - 70px);
|
|
|
|
|
|
|
|
|
.el-card__body {
|
|
@@ -412,7 +413,8 @@ export default {
|
|
|
height: calc(100% - 35px);
|
|
|
|
|
|
.el-table__body-wrapper {
|
|
|
- height: calc(100% - 150px);
|
|
|
+ // height: calc(100% - 150px);
|
|
|
+ height: calc(100% - 70px);
|
|
|
overflow-y: auto;
|
|
|
overflow-x: auto;
|
|
|
// .el-table__body {
|
|
@@ -442,7 +444,7 @@ export default {
|
|
|
font-size: 12px;
|
|
|
}
|
|
|
|
|
|
-.mb-query>>>.el-tabs__content {
|
|
|
- padding-bottom: 8px;
|
|
|
+.mb-query>>>.el-form-item {
|
|
|
+ margin-bottom: 8px;
|
|
|
}
|
|
|
</style>
|